DRAMA ON ONE 'It's a Worthless Life' written by Mike Finn and starring Pat Shortt. George Buckley, an investment banker is shown the error of his ways when he is visited by the angelic Jimmy Stewart. The acclaimed Pat Shortt leads this stellar cast In this Celtic Tiger take on 'It's a Wonderful Life'. Directed by Brian Kelly.
